2017-06-15 111 views
0

我在一个scala应用程序中有很多项目,它们在main /和/ test中的单元测试中有类。假设该项目在0.2版本上。我希望能够在测试/ 0.1版本的类中运行测试。如何使用sbt在scala中完成回归测试?

有没有办法在sbt做到这一点?

回答

0

您所描述的内容不称为回归测试。你有一套经过修改的测试套件,并且你想对你的应用程序的版本0.1运行这些测试。

您需要创建一个专门用于0.1的环境。然后,将该环境中的测试升级到0.2。照常执行0.1的测试。

但是,多环境的东西不是直接由sbt处理。 sbt只会用于在每个环境中运行测试。